Minimum Qualifications Job Requirements: Applicant must be physically able to perform medium to heavy physical labor. Ability to stand, stoop, bend and stretch for long periods of time. Ability to climb ladders and scaffolds. Working knowledge of the properties of various cleaning substances. Ability to use various cleaning equipment and products. Ability to understand and follow verbal and written instructions.
Duties Description Description: There is currently an opening at the SUNY System Administration for a part-time Cleaner, SG-5. The duties include, but are not limited to, the following:
•Frequently communicate with supervisor to report on work progress, and reports any building problems or damage that needs further attention.
•Washes floors, corridors, stairs and stairwells, walls, partitions, windows from the inside or outside of buildings using mops, brushes, detergents, buffers, floor scrubbers, and other cleaning implements.
•Strips and waxes floors; vacuums and shampoos carpets; and dusts assigned areas using manual or mechanical equipment.
•Cleans and scrubs all areas of lavatories, locker rooms, such as sinks, urinals, toilets, showers, shower walls and drains, tile floors, and locker room common areas.
•Cleans and scrubs all areas of break rooms, such as refrigerators, microwaves, counter tops and table surfaces and trash cans
•Cleans and polishes furniture, metal fixtures, and equipment.
•Dust and Polish all wood railings, wood/wall moldings, and fireplace mantels.
•Dusts assigned areas and rooms.
•Removes hazardous articles on floors, furniture, and equipment and places them in designated receptacles or in appropriate places.
•Moves furniture and equipment in connection with cleaning activities, or sets up for meetings or special events.
•Empties trash, recyclables, and waste, in accordance with cleaning schedule.
•Assembles cleaning cart to conform to assigned cleaning duties, and mixes and properly dilutes cleaning solutions in accordance with manufacturer directions.
•Checks supplies and equipment functioning, and notifies supervisor of low supply levels, equipment malfunction, and building maintenance issues noted during cleaning.
•Removes hazardous articles on floors, furniture, and equipment and places them in designated receptacles or in appropriate places.
•May be assigned to remove snow and salt walkways; clean sidewalks, yards, and drives.
